The latest installment of the Predator CSNS 8/9-Ball Tour saw Doolys Burnside play host to 71 players shooting 8-Ball this time, and some familiar faces were once again mixed with a few up-and-comers at the end of the day. As usual, the event began with a double knockout bracket playing down to a final 16 single knockout redraw. The final four saw Jody Swim dispatch Wayne Thibodeau and Nok Mantolino get by Eric Bonneau by identical 5-3 score lines to set up a final between perennial favourite, Nok and the younger lad Jody, who has been going very deep in recent events. Jody finally "Nok'd" out all competitors, putting his name on the champion's list with a 5-3 win in the final.


An always popular feature of the tour events is the 10-ball break contest. Ticket sales on the day pushed the pot to $405/ball for Colin Maloney, who was the lucky winner to have his name drawn to try to capture a chunk of the growing pot. Colin made a ball on the break and had a pretty open table except for the one ball, which would require a diagonal table-length pot while awkwardly bridging over an intervening ball, no simple shot with over possibly four grand waiting if he could pull it off! Alas, he failed to negotiate the shot, fluking the one ball in the side pocket, but as 10-ball rules go, that one didn't count so he settled for $405 for making the single ball on the break. The next 10-ball break will be at ranking event #10 at Doolys Sydney where expected sales will push the pot once again to over $400/ball.
